Transaction 2e31e6bc795f985b9eca009252820cd4be3ef6fc1fec67b3500b2d94520635ff

3 Input
1 Outputs
  • 2e31e6bc795f985b9eca009252820cd4be3ef6fc1fec67b3500b2d94520635ff:0
  • value  12869491
    address  bc1qsemm3kq2rnk4ftwe3xyyrgfp3mnu58ncpgcg06